arefba
سه شنبه 19 فروردین 1393, 02:14 صبح
با عرض سلام
بچه ها من میخوام این کد رو به سی شارپ تبدیل کنم ولی نمیدونم هر کدوم از فانکشن ها چیکار می کنند و از چه الگوریتمی استفاده می کنند
کسی هست توضیح بده
RGB = imread( 'd:\02.jpg');
I=double(RGB);
W=size(I,2);
H=size(I,1);
cform = makecform('srgb2lab');
lab = applycform(RGB,cform);
b=lab(:,:,2);
imshow(b);
[SkinIndexRow,SkinIndexCol] =find(127<b);
SN=zeros(H,W);
for ind=1:length(SkinIndexRow)
i= SkinIndexRow(ind);
j= SkinIndexCol(ind);
SN(i,j)=1;
end
clear SkinIndexCol;
clear SkinIndexRow;
L = bwlabel(SN,8);
BB = regionprops(L, 'BoundingBox');
bboxes= cat(1, BB.BoundingBox);
lenRegions=size(bboxes,1);
rgb=label2rgb(L);
figure,imshow(rgb);
title('face candidates');
drawnow; pause(.1);
بچه ها من میخوام این کد رو به سی شارپ تبدیل کنم ولی نمیدونم هر کدوم از فانکشن ها چیکار می کنند و از چه الگوریتمی استفاده می کنند
کسی هست توضیح بده
RGB = imread( 'd:\02.jpg');
I=double(RGB);
W=size(I,2);
H=size(I,1);
cform = makecform('srgb2lab');
lab = applycform(RGB,cform);
b=lab(:,:,2);
imshow(b);
[SkinIndexRow,SkinIndexCol] =find(127<b);
SN=zeros(H,W);
for ind=1:length(SkinIndexRow)
i= SkinIndexRow(ind);
j= SkinIndexCol(ind);
SN(i,j)=1;
end
clear SkinIndexCol;
clear SkinIndexRow;
L = bwlabel(SN,8);
BB = regionprops(L, 'BoundingBox');
bboxes= cat(1, BB.BoundingBox);
lenRegions=size(bboxes,1);
rgb=label2rgb(L);
figure,imshow(rgb);
title('face candidates');
drawnow; pause(.1);